Posted it a few weeks ago and stated I knew it made me sound crazy but, of the names mentioned, Benitez is the lowest risk. I've never been a fan and he can be defensive at times but let's be fair, if we were defensive, negative and really lucky in a Champions League run and then won it would you complain?
Doubt he'd shackle us against most sides in the league but, this season shows it's quite obvious we need it against the top 4 next time out to move us up a couple of places.
Added to that are the bare facts of having experience with big clubs in this league and abroad, speaks English, is a big name, has managed in very difficult circumstances and been successful (Chelski) and has a CV of trophies anybody would love to have.
Man management not so hot sometimes but nobody can get on with and be liked by everybody and, most players will have far more respect of somebody with his managerial record when things don't suit them compared to Sherwood, AVB, Pochettino or De Boer.
I'm not saying i'm in love with idea but these are all important facts and we need the lowest risk appointment and some stability for a while, coupled with best chance of some increased respect and progress being made.
